In the highly anticipated sequel to the acclaimed “War for the Planet of the Apes,” the final trailer for “Kingdom of the Planet of the Apes” has been released, and it promises an epic and thrilling conclusion to the rebooted franchise.

Set 300 years after the events of the previous film, the story follows Noa, a young ape living in the oasis established by Caesar. However, peace is shattered when Noa’s village is attacked by the tyrannical Proximus Caesar, a power-hungry ape who seeks to control ancient human technology and become the dominant ruler.

Forced to team up with the orangutan Raka and the intelligent human Mae, Noa embarks on a daring mission to save his family and confront the tyrant. The trailer teases an intense and emotional journey as Noa, the son of Caesar, must make difficult choices that will define the future of both apes and humans.

Directed by Wes Ball, the film boasts an impressive cast, including Owen Teague as Cornelius, the son of Caesar, as well as Freya Allan, Kevin Durand, Peter Macon, and William H. Macy. The visuals and action sequences showcased in the trailer are nothing short of breathtaking, promising an immersive and thrilling cinematic experience.

“Kingdom of the Planet of the Apes” is set to hit theaters on May 10, 2024, and fans of the franchise are eagerly anticipating the conclusion of this epic saga.
